Here’s why the Australian Agricultural Company (ASX:ACC) share price is up 6% today

The Australian Agricultural Company Ltd (ASX: AAC) share price is up almost 6% in late afternoon trading.
This comes after the company reported some positive figures for its first half results for the 2021 financial year.
Toady’s gains see the stock trading for $1.22 per share, up 9.5% year-to-date.
By comparison the All Ordinaries Index (ASX: XAO) is down 1.2% so far in 2020.
What does Australian Agricultural Company do?
Australian Agricultural Company is the largest integrated cattle producer in Australia. The company owns approximately 6.4 million hectares of farms, feedlots and processing plants across Queensland and the Northern Territory. That’s almost 1% of Australia’s total land mass.
